Abdominal cramps during pregnancy

Abdominal cramps during pregnancy

The intestine plays a very important role in digestion and absorption in the human body. Due to its complex structure and length, intestinal spasms often occur in the human intestine. Most people experience cramping after a bowel spasm occurs. Especially when some pregnant women experience colic, they often become very panic-stricken because they are afraid that there is something wrong with the baby. So what should pregnant women do if they experience intestinal colic?

What to do if pregnant women often have intestinal cramps

In layman's terms, intestinal spasm means intestinal cramps, which are usually caused by cold, hunger, and lack of exercise. If pregnant women often suffer from intestinal cramps, they must pay attention to their diet and not eat too fast. They can increase the frequency of meals, but do not eat too much each time. When the disease occurs, you can take some digestive tablets for pregnant women, but this is only an immediate response measure when the disease occurs. The most important thing is daily prevention and developing good eating habits.

What are the symptoms of intestinal spasms?

Intestinal spasm is paroxysmal or intermittent abdominal pain caused by strong contraction of the intestinal smooth muscle. It is more common in children clinically, but adults may also develop intestinal spasms due to intestinal diseases. If paroxysmal, intermittent abdominal pain occurs suddenly, and no abnormal physical signs are found during the intervals, then this is the main feature of this disease. The child's abdominal pain may last for several minutes or dozens of minutes, coming and going. After repeated attacks for tens of minutes or hours, the abdominal pain may no longer occur. Generally, patients can feel cramp-like pain in the abdomen.

In fact, intestinal spasms are often caused by eating too fast or eating too much, which leads to faster intestinal peristalsis and strong intestinal contraction. Therefore, we should also concentrate when eating, not eat too fast, and it is best to chew the food thoroughly before swallowing, rather than eating it in a hurry.
